God is always working to accomplish His redemptive purposes and to advance His kingdom in the world. But how can we tell where the Lord is working in our midst? Is there a universal test we can apply to discern whether something is of God rather than a mere human endeavor? In this sermon, R.C. Sproul explains that if something is of God, it cannot ultimately be overthrown.
